last week was our clinical pharmacology lecture,unlike what i anticipated..it was good..actually it was the best cycle i had this year.i thought it was like pharmacology or biochemistry…where we had to memorized everything..read,read till we were nauseous,then read again(we were supposed to,i didn’t read much.u can see the proof in my zachut book)clinical pharmacology was great..though i didn’t understand much..but we learnt a lot from maksim urelevich frolov…a guy who has 5 degrees,speaks russian,english,japanese,and lots of fun to hang around with.he cracked more jokes in a day than any other doctors i know since my first year here(more than jamil habib..seriously,and i thought he was the best).

the class started from 8.30 till 1,but was far better than any 1 hour of let say,ENT.sadly,most probably we’ll not get him to teach again next year cause,in fact,untill we came,he only taught doctors(specialists).and it’s just plain luck that there was no other lecturer free in our cycle(maybe the usual one went to a conference)..anyway..here’s some things that i learnt from him:

-there’s three types of facts:the truth,the false and the statistic.
-the skill of a doctor is not memorising the facts but to find the right info as quick as possible(we trained using VIDAL 2005)
-rats are very clever animals..
-bicarbonated drinks may be as bad as cigarettes:they have everything that can make our body go wrong..indians are very smart campaigning against it..i wonder when malaysian government will do the same(or maybe they still need the taxes from coca cola to fund the space programme)
-cigarettes are still one of the worst thing a sane human being can smoke,eat or any other action of putting something inside the body.and if u light a cigarette,put it out and then light it again,it’ worse.
-there’s no elixir of healing..a cure for this guy may not work for the next guy.and there’s always the drug tolerance to think of.
-like most things,the quality of drugs are not connected to their advertisement.sometimes,a drug company just changed the name and packaging of the same,old drug,just like mitsubishi did with Evo 9(same feature with Evo 8,they just changed the no to 9 so that Evo enthusiasts can buy the calendars)
-but,more expensive generic drugs are better than cheap generics,so paradox to what i wrote above,we probably should buy the prettier packages..
